Paytm 面试体验|第 28 集(针对软件开发人员)

原文:https://www . geesforgeks . org/paytm-面试-体验-设置-28-for-software-developer/

第 1 轮:第一轮是编码轮,有 2 个 mettl 问题:

  1. 写一个程序,从给定的整数数组中找出第一大 k 个元素的和。极客论坛链接
  2. 你必须用珍珠做一条项链。可以使用的珍珠最小数量为 1 颗,最大数量为 n 颗。每颗珍珠都有一个华丽系数,项链应使珍珠按照其华丽程度的升序排列。找到在给定条件下可以形成的项链数量。给定的输入是 n(珍珠数),最低华丽度和最高华丽度。例 n= 1,LM= 8 HM=9,所以可以有 2 种情况,一条项链带珍珠 8,一条带珍珠 9。

第二轮:第二轮是 f2f 面试,有以下问题:

  1. 你以前公司的项目。
  2. MVC 模式。
  3. 控制器的作用是什么,举一个例子。
  4. 如何在控制器中实现 api?
  5. 使用请求映射和对 Spring boot 的少量注释(因为我的项目是在 Spring 中)
  6. hibernate 如何与数据库交互,在哪里定义查询?
  7. Spring 启动应用程序从哪里开始?
  8. GET 请求和 PUT 请求的区别。
  9. 打印二叉树边界值的程序。可以使用的不同方法。为它写代码。 解决方案 : 极客论坛链接

第 3 回合: f2f 回合:

  1. 写一个 Rest API 的例子。
  2. 数据库中基于条件的问题。设计一个数据库来打印用户的存折。图式的结构是什么?
  3. 什么是数据库中的分片和分区?
  4. 给定条件下的 MVC 方法。 解决方案 : 极客论坛链接

第四轮:f2f

  1. 谜题:3 个标签不正确的盒子(苹果、橙子和混合的),识别正确的标签。
  2. 详细讨论我目前的项目,它的完整流程和我在项目中的贡献。